NSC, NFF set up welfare committee for Super Falcons’ WAFCON title defence

By Femi Atolagbe

The National Sports Commission (NSC) and the Nigeria Football Federation (NFF) have constituted a seven-member Welfare Committee to support the Super Falcons as they prepare to defend their Women’s Africa Cup of Nations (WAFCON) title in Morocco.

The committee was established following a meeting between the Director-General of the NSC, Bukola Olopade, and the General Secretary of the NFF, Dr Mohammed Sanusi, in Abuja .

NFF Executive Board member, Aisha Falode, will serve as chairperson of the committee, while Ruth David has been appointed secretary.

Other members are Rt. Hon. Margaret Icheen, Babagana Kalli, Emeka Iyama, Aderonke Tinuoye and Tobechukwu Oluchi.

Speaking on the development, Olopade said the Federal Government was determined to ensure that the Super Falcons enjoy a smooth and successful campaign in Morocco, free from financial disputes or distractions.

According to him, President Bola Ahmed Tinubu and First Lady Senator Oluremi Tinubu are personally committed to the team’s success and title defence.

“The President and the First Lady are both personally committed to seeing that the Falcons successfully defend their title in Morocco, which is why this ad hoc committee was put in place to further assist the NFF in ensuring a seamless campaign for the team,” Olopade said.

He stressed that players’ welfare remained a critical component of sporting success, adding that the committee would help guarantee adequate support for the squad throughout the tournament.

“Welfare is a non-negotiable aspect of any team’s success in competition, and with this committee, the players can rest assured that the NSC and the NFF are taking their welfare very seriously for WAFCON,” he added.

NFF General Secretary, Sanusi, described the initiative as a landmark step, noting that it was the first time such a committee had been established specifically for the senior women’s national team ahead of a major competition.

“For us at the NFF, this demonstrates the level of commitment the NSC is showing towards women’s football, and it will only help the women’s game continue to grow rapidly in the country,” Sanusi said.

He added that the committee’s role was not to take over the responsibilities of existing officials but to provide additional support aimed at ensuring a successful and trouble-free tournament for the nine-time African champions.

The Super Falcons will head to Morocco seeking to retain the continental crown and further cement their status as Africa’s most successful women’s national team.
